In early September 1868, two months after Georgia s readmission to the Union, its state legislature expelled almost 30 of its newly elected Black members instead of seating them. Not long afterward, one of the banished members, a man named Philip Joiner, led several hundred Black people and a few White people on a 25-mile march from Albany to Camilla for a political rally. Along the way hundreds of armed White people, led by a local sheriff, opened fire on the parade, killing about a dozen marchers. Joiner and others fled into the woods. ....
